GENERAL DESCRIPTION:


Under general supervision, the Service Writer supports the fleet maintenance process by providing customer service to internal user groups who require fleet vehicle/equipment maintenance and repairs. The incumbent receives work requests, monitors, and communicates the repair status, and administers the administrative process to maintain a high volume of vehicle availability.


RESPONSIBILITIES:


Interact with internal customers requiring vehicle maintenance and repairs, by telephone and in person.
Gather basic information from users regarding their issues with the fleet vehicle and communicate with foreman.
Research vehicles' maintenance history and create work orders.
Monitor and receive work requests and forward to Foreman or Supervisor accordingly.
Track the repair status of vehicles within the Fleet Maintenance Management System and communicate to users.
Upon confirmation of repair completion from the shop, review work order notes, enter labor time, and notify user of completion.
Coordinate outside repair, recall, or warranty work for vehicles with various vendors.
Utilize the AVL system to confirm equipment availability and locations and report accordingly.
Enter and track vendor invoice information in the fleet management maintenance software.
Assist in the daily planning and scheduling of Fleet Maintenance as required for operational coverage.
Support the development of fleet management policies and procedures.
Participate actively as a team member and support various health and safety, energy conservation, and operational cost effectiveness and initiatives.
Provide exceptional customer service to both external and internal clients, as applicable.
Perform other related duties as required.

QUALIFICATIONS


K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ES:


Basic mechanical aptitude and knowledge of fleet vehicle maintenance procedures.
Positive attitude and desire to provide exceptional customer service.
Ability to clarify and convey information in a clear and concise manner, verbally and in writing.
Proficient in various Microsoft Office applications, and the ability to learn and utilize other fleet specific programs such as the Fleet Maintenance Management System and AVL system.
Ability to work independently and to effectively schedule work in order to meet service demands and minimize disruption to users.
Works collaboratively and productively with co-workers and actively contributes to team activities.
Ability to deal courteously and respectfully with a diverse range of people, using judgement, tact, and sound decision-making skills, sometimes in conflict situations.
Strong multitasking skills and the ability to manage a high volume of tasks and requests simultaneously.
Ability to adapt quickly to changing priorities.
Familiarity with applicable occupational health and safety regulations and the appropriate use of personal protective equipment.

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:


Certificate in Office or Business Administration is required.
Two (2) years of directly related experience in the field of fleet maintenance administration is required.
Previous experience in a Service Writer position is an asset.

OTHER REQUIREMENTS:


Submission of a Criminal Record Check.
A valid Class five (5) Operator’s License is required as incumbent will be required to operate a personal or municipal vehicle for business use on a regular basis.
May be required to work a shift that includes weekends.
